Wow. When we witnessed his insane laughter during that horrible Windows Media Center debacle, we just knew Conan O’Brien was a Mac user. Well, faithful Macenstein reader Jamie Haggett was able to put some proof in our pudding this afternoon. Jamie gave us a heads up that on last night’s episode Conan was seen using iChat on a MacBook Pro to chat with absentee drummer Max Weingberg(aka “dummerboymax08″), currently on tour with Bruce Springsteen (Conan actually claims to have bought Max a MacBook as well). When Max predictably had nothing to say, Conan brought in fellow bandmate LaBamba for a 3-way video chat, with equal electricity. Nice to see iChat AV hold up to an HD broadcast.
